Locate the power distribution panel under the hood near the battery and use the lid legend to match circuit numbers with functions such as ignition coils, fuel pump, or cooling fans; for interior circuits, check the panel behind the lower dash on the driver’s side and align slot positions with labels like ACC, audio system, or power outlets to isolate faults quickly. If a component fails, pull the corresponding insert with plastic tweezers, inspect the metal strip for a break, and replace it with the same amperage rating marked on top (e.g., 10A, 15A, 20A) to avoid wiring damage or overheating.
For accurate identification, note that engine-bay slots are grouped by high-load systems and often use larger cartridge-style elements, while cabin sections contain mini blade types for lighting, infotainment, and auxiliary electronics; cross-check numbering sequences since they run left-to-right and top-to-bottom, which helps avoid pulling the wrong piece. When diagnosing intermittent issues, lightly wiggle the seated insert to detect loose контакты, then verify continuity with a multimeter set to resistance mode; zero or near-zero reading confirms a good link, while infinite resistance indicates a break. Keep spare inserts in multiple ratings in the glove compartment, and never substitute with a higher value, as this can lead to melted insulation and damaged control modules.
Exact Location of Interior and Engine Bay Fuse Boxes in the 2009 Nissan Armada
Pull off the small trim panel on the left side of the dashboard, directly facing the driver’s knee area, to reach the interior electrical block; it sits flush behind a snap-on cover just above the footwell and slightly forward of the door hinge line. The access notch is on the lower edge–use fingers to pry it open without tools. Behind this cover, the main cabin protection panel is mounted vertically, while an additional relay cluster is fixed deeper toward the firewall, partially hidden by bundled wiring. For better reach, slide the seat back fully and angle the steering wheel upward.
Lift the hood and locate the main power distribution unit on the passenger side, positioned between the battery and the air filter housing, close to the inner fender. The housing is a rectangular black case secured with two side latches; press them inward and raise the lid to expose internal components. A secondary control module is installed further back near the firewall, slightly offset toward the centerline and partly covered by harnesses. Identification markings for each circuit are molded into the underside of the крышка, allowing quick verification during inspection or replacement.
